In modern manufacturing and industrial storage, sheet metal cabinets have become an indispensable solution for both efficiency and durability. These cabinets are precision-engineered enclosures made from high-quality steel, stainless steel, or aluminum sheets that are cut, bent, and welded to meet specific requirements. They serve a critical role in organizing tools, electrical systems, control panels, and sensitive equipment in both industrial and residential environments.

Sheet Metal Cabinet

What makes sheet metal cabinets so valuable is their balance of strength, adaptability, and cost-efficiency. Unlike wooden or plastic storage solutions, metal cabinets are resistant to corrosion, impact, and fire, ensuring long-term protection of valuable components. They also allow for easy customization in terms of size, finish, ventilation, and mounting structure, which makes them suitable for a wide variety of applications — from factory automation to office spaces, laboratories, and data centers.

Below is a detailed parameter table highlighting the key specifications commonly associated with industrial-grade sheet metal cabinets:

Parameter Specification Description
Material Options Cold Rolled Steel, Stainless Steel 304/316, Aluminum Alloy Offers strength, corrosion resistance, and flexibility in design
Thickness Range 0.8mm – 3.0mm Customizable according to structural requirements
Surface Finish Powder Coating, Galvanization, Brushed or Polished Ensures aesthetic appeal and corrosion protection
Ingress Protection (IP) Rating IP54 – IP66 Suitable for various indoor/outdoor and electrical environments
Color Options RAL Color Chart (customizable) Matches corporate identity or environment
Mounting Style Floor-mounted, Wall-mounted, or Rack-integrated Provides installation flexibility
Locking Mechanism Key Lock, Electronic Lock, Combination Lock Enhances security levels
Ventilation Option Louvered Panels, Filter Fans, or Sealed Design Controls airflow and temperature
Load Capacity Up to 300 kg per cabinet Supports heavy equipment and components
Customization CNC laser cutting, welding, punching, bending Fully tailored to project needs

Why Are Sheet Metal Cabinets the Preferred Choice Across Multiple Industries?

The increasing adoption of sheet metal cabinets across industries is driven by three main factors: protection, precision, and productivity.

1. Superior Protection and Durability
Sheet metal offers excellent mechanical strength, making it capable of withstanding physical stress, temperature changes, and environmental hazards. Industrial sheet metal cabinets provide a stable enclosure that protects internal systems from dust, vibration, and moisture. This is particularly crucial in manufacturing plants, data centers, and electrical control systems, where even minor exposure to environmental factors can lead to system failures.

2. Precision Engineering and Custom Design
Unlike standard cabinets, sheet metal enclosures can be precisely tailored using CNC fabrication technology. Advanced bending, laser cutting, and welding ensure every component aligns perfectly. Engineers can integrate cable ducts, mounting rails, insulation panels, and digital control units, optimizing both function and space utilization.

3. Productivity and Space Efficiency
Modern facilities rely on efficient space management. Sheet metal cabinets are designed to maximize internal storage volume while minimizing their footprint. Their modular design allows for easy assembly, extension, or reconfiguration — saving valuable time during installation and maintenance.

4. Aesthetic and Professional Appearance
With powder coating and smooth finishes, sheet metal cabinets provide a sleek, modern appearance suitable for visible environments such as laboratories or showrooms. The design flexibility ensures the cabinet complements the professional setting while maintaining industrial-grade durability.

5. Environmental and Safety Compliance
Sheet metal materials, particularly stainless steel and aluminum, are recyclable and comply with RoHS and REACH standards. They also improve safety by incorporating fire-resistant and grounding-friendly properties, which are essential for electrical installations.

These combined advantages explain why industries ranging from automation, telecommunications, and renewable energy to medical equipment manufacturing rely heavily on customized sheet metal cabinet systems.

How Is the Future of Sheet Metal Cabinet Design Evolving with Technology?

The evolution of sheet metal cabinet manufacturing is being shaped by technological innovation, sustainability trends, and automation demands. The future is not only about strength and protection but also about intelligence, modularity, and connectivity.

1. Integration with Smart Systems
Next-generation cabinets are designed to integrate IoT sensors, temperature control systems, and real-time monitoring units. This enables predictive maintenance and system alerts, improving operational safety and reducing downtime.

2. Modular and Scalable Design
As production environments become more dynamic, modular sheet metal cabinets allow organizations to expand or reconfigure layouts easily. This adaptability is essential for industries that continuously upgrade their systems or facilities.

3. Sustainable Manufacturing and Material Innovation
Modern fabrication processes are adopting low-emission coatings, recyclable materials, and precision automation to reduce waste and energy use. Manufacturers are now using AI-driven laser cutting systems and robotic bending machines to achieve tighter tolerances with minimal resource consumption.

4. Enhanced Ergonomics and User Experience
Designers are now prioritizing user accessibility, such as soft-close mechanisms, ergonomic handles, and tool-free panel access. These improvements not only enhance safety but also streamline maintenance and operation workflows.

5. Industry 4.0 Alignment
With the growth of Industry 4.0, the role of sheet metal cabinets has evolved from passive storage to active infrastructure components. Cabinets are now capable of housing digital control modules and connecting with data networks, making them integral to modern automation systems.

Frequently Asked Questions About Sheet Metal Cabinets

Q1: What factors should be considered when selecting a sheet metal cabinet for industrial use?
When selecting a sheet metal cabinet, it is crucial to assess environmental exposure, load capacity, IP rating, and installation method. For example, outdoor cabinets require corrosion-resistant coatings and weatherproof seals, while indoor cabinets may prioritize modular design and airflow management. Additionally, selecting the right material (such as stainless steel for hygiene or galvanized steel for cost-effectiveness) ensures longevity and safety compliance.

Q2: How do sheet metal cabinets ensure electrical and mechanical safety?
Sheet metal cabinets are engineered to meet international safety standards such as IEC 60529 and NEMA ratings. They feature proper grounding points, insulation layers, and secure cable routing systems to prevent electrical hazards. The rigid frame structure provides mechanical protection, ensuring sensitive equipment remains shielded from shocks, vibrations, and electromagnetic interference.
